Why Consult a Medical Provider for Weight Loss?
1. A Personalized Plan Just for You
Every person’s body is different, and what works for one person may not work for another. A medical professional can assess your overall health, medical history, and lifestyle to create a personalized weight loss plan that suits your specific needs.
2. Identifying Underlying Health Conditions
Sometimes, weight gain or difficulty losing weight can be due to underlying medical issues.
3. Evidence-Based Recommendations
Medical providers rely on science-backed strategies to help you lose weight safely. They can recommend appropriate dietary changes, physical activity plans, and even FDA-approved medications if necessary. Unlike fad diets, these methods are proven to be effective and sustainable.
4. Supervised Weight Loss for Safety
Extreme dieting, excessive exercise, and unregulated supplements can pose serious health risks. Under medical supervision, you can lose weight at a safe pace while ensuring you’re meeting your nutritional needs. If you need medical interventions, your doctor can monitor progress and adjust your plan accordingly.
5. Access to Additional Support
Medical professionals can connect you with additional support to address all aspects of weight loss, including nutrition, emotional well-being, and behavioral changes. This comprehensive approach increases the likelihood of long-term success.
How to Get Started
- Schedule an Appointment: Book a visit with your primary care physician or a specialist in weight management.
- Be Honest About Your Struggles: Share your past experiences, diet history, and any emotional or physical barriers you face.
- Discuss Your Goals: Clearly define what you hope to achieve, whether it’s improving health markers, gaining more energy, or fitting into a certain clothing size.
- Follow Through: Stay committed to the recommendations given by your healthcare provider and seek follow-up appointments to track progress.
